Good Words for Today: January 21

“So we must not get tired of doing good, for we will reap at the proper time if we don’t give up” (Galatians 6:9). Sometimes we feel like giving up. I met a man who serves Christ in a distant land where it is not easy to be a Christian. Though he as brave as any man I know, he said that not long ago he felt like giving up. The burdens were so great, the needs so many, and his strength so limited. Wiping the tears away, he said, “I felt like giving up.” All of us have felt that way, most of us many times. Sometimes we may feel as if our words make no difference. But there never was a word spoken for Christ that was spoken in vain. Jesus remembers what we forget, and he records it all in heaven. Here is all God asks of us: Don’t give up! Don’t stop! Don’t grow weary! Keep on going. There will be a wonderful harvest to come. That harvest will partly come in life and much of it will come when we finally get to heaven. Nothing done for Jesus is wasted–in this life or the life to come.
